Even though Frodsham is a relatively small station, it ensures passengers have access to essential services. While there is no ticket office, ticket machines on each platform allow passengers to collect pre-purchased tickets. You can comfortably purchase tickets using debit or credit card at these machines, which are accessible for those with mobility challenges.
Real-time travel information is available through the help point and is displayed on both departure and arrival screens, ensuring you're always up to date with your travels. For those who require special assistance, step-free access is provided to Platform 1, leading towards Chester, and Platform 2, heading towards Manchester, is accessible via a footbridge.
If you're planning to continue your journey from Frodsham station, the local transport services offer a range of options. For those looking to travel by bus, there are bus stops conveniently located on the main road. Though there aren't any cycle hire facilities, there is ample space for bicycle storage should you choose to bring your own. Keep in mind, rail replacement services operate from a nearby bus stop should they be necessary.

When it comes to facilities, Bangor station has much to offer. Ticket purchases are simple with a ticket office open from early morning to the evening, alongside user-friendly ticket machines available 24/7. For those who may require assistance, there's an induction loop and help points throughout the station. Although smartcards are not issued here, they're still comfortably accessible on your travel routes.
Bangor station prides itself on top-notch accessibility features. It boasts a seamless step-free access for easy movement throughout the station and connecting platforms. From the footbridge with lifts connecting platforms to available ramps, it caters generously to passengers with mobility needs. The waiting rooms and toilets, including accessible ones, are also conveniently located and well-maintained.
For the convenience of passengers, Bangor (Gwynedd) station is generously equipped with free parking, available both in the north and south car parks. Although the station doesn't host any shops, the vital refreshment facilities ensure you won't go hungry while you wait for your train. WiFi options available in the area help you stay connected while on the go.
Connecting further from Bangor station is a breeze. Aside from rail services, you have easy access to rail replacement services during necessary track works, with bus stops located right at the station entrance. For those in need of taxis, a convenient rank awaits you just outside the station. Bus connections to key destinations like Caernarfon and Anglesey are just steps away from the station, making travel flexibility a trademark of Bangor station.
